09027
Cause. You attempted to add a disk to a storage pool whose disk name in the
configuration database does not match the name on the label.
Effect. The command is not executed. SCF waits for the next command.
Recovery. Start the disk with or without the SPECIAL attribute. (If you need to add
the disk to the configuration database first, use the SCF ADD command without the
POOL attribute.)
•
If you start the disk without the SPECIAL attribute, the storage subsystem
automatically changes the name in the configuration database to match the disk
label.
•
To change the label to match the configuration database name, start the disk with
the SPECIAL attribute and then use the SCF ALTER DISK command or SCF
RENAME DISK command to change the disk label.
When the name in the configuration database matches the name on the disk label,
then you can use the ALTER command to add the disk to a storage pool.
09028
Cause. You are trying to delete a storage pool that still has magnetic disks associated
with it.
Effect. The command is not executed. SCF waits for the next command.
Recovery. Delete the magnetic disks associated with the storage pool, then delete the
storage pool. Use the SCF INFO POOL, DETAIL command to see which magnetic
disks are associated with a storage pool.
